##Java Library Management System
Project Requirements
With the popularity of computers and the improvement of application levels, after investigation and comparison, I decided to use my Java knowledge Develop a small library management system to facilitate the management of books. The library management system is a typical information management system. This assignment uses the JAVA development tool Eclipse and MySQL database to develop this library management system. The system solves the problems of library management and can meet the basic requirements of library management, including functions such as addition and management. This system can provide readers with borrowing services quickly and conveniently according to the needs of users
The book management system should have the following functions:
- Reader library management
- Book library management
- Borrowing Management
- Reader Information Query

Requirement analysis
A.Business process:
Business process | Requirements | |
---|---|---|
Librarian login system | Librarians need to log in with their account number and password. | |
Add reader information | Add reader information, such as name, gender, position, etc. | |
Add book information | Add book information, such as book title, price, category, etc. | |
Reader database management | Select the reader information in the reader database to update and delete it. | |
Book library management | You can press "Book Number Query" and "Book Title Fuzzy Query" and then select the book information. Updating and deleting books are divided into in-store and loaned books | |
Borrowing Management | Enter the reader number to check the reader's data and borrowing books, review customer data and purchase records. | |
Reader login system | Readers need to log in with their account number and password. | |
Borrowing books | Fuzzy search by book title, select to borrow books | |
Return books | Review your own reader information and the books you have borrowed, just click Return. Changes or deletions of reader data are not allowed. Only query, change and deletion functions are allowed by the administrator. Responsible. |
